Descripción: La eficiencia de consultas en bases de datos se refiere a la efectividad de la ejecución de consultas en términos de velocidad y uso de recursos. Este concepto es fundamental en el ámbito de las bases de datos, ya que una consulta eficiente puede reducir significativamente el tiempo de respuesta y el consumo de memoria, lo que resulta en un rendimiento óptimo del sistema. La eficiencia de las consultas se ve influenciada por diversos factores, como la estructura de la base de datos, el diseño de las tablas, la indexación y la complejidad de las consultas mismas. En bases de datos como SQLite, que es una biblioteca de software que implementa un motor de base de datos SQL ligero y autónomo, la eficiencia de las consultas es crucial, especialmente en aplicaciones móviles y embebidas donde los recursos son limitados. Para lograr una alta eficiencia, es recomendable utilizar índices adecuados, evitar consultas innecesariamente complejas y optimizar las operaciones de lectura y escritura. La capacidad de estas bases de datos para manejar consultas de manera eficiente permite a los desarrolladores crear aplicaciones rápidas y responsivas, mejorando la experiencia del usuario final. En resumen, la eficiencia de consultas en bases de datos es un aspecto clave que impacta directamente en el rendimiento y la usabilidad de las aplicaciones que dependen de esta tecnología.